"Happy People: A Year in the Taiga" is a special interest nature documentary directed by Dmitry Vasyukov and Werner Herzog, showcasing the beauty and harshness of life in the Russian taiga. The film follows the rhythms of the seasons and the wildlife that inhabit the sprawling boreal forest. With a runtime of 90 minutes, viewers are taken on a journey through the taiga's vast landscapes and intimate moments, offering a unique perspective on this remote and rugged environment.
